Let's be adults here; only little children name call. I shall explain the how and why for you and other site readers:

Cutting support doesn't force an upgrade in itself. What forces upgrades when MS "support" ends is:

1. The MS approach of dropping Windows Installer support for "unsupported" OSs. Since the Windows Installer is REQUIRED to install software to standards required by MS, it becomes very difficult for mainline software firms to create Windows 98-enabled software. This is in part because post-support the Windows glue files that go with apps become increasingly unavailable in automated installer apps that install applications as a front end to the MS-written and controlled Windows Installer. Example: InstallShield dropped support for Windows 95 on cue from MS because MS dropped many Windows 95 core modules from Windows Installer;
2. Dropping Windows Update means that people cannot do fresh Windows 98 installs after crashes. It means they lose the ability to reinstall Windows for all practical purposes.
